The New Age of Hearing Assistance

By: Phoenix Delray

For people who need help to hear clearly, new technology has made the age old search for hearing assistance turn in a new direction. Wireless hearing assistance is a popular choice when it comes to choosing a hearing device to improve the lives of those who can benefit from it. The new wireless devices use FM listening systems, and the results are incredibly positive. FM wireless hearing assistance involves the use of hearing aids that are integrated with wireless receivers and listening systems. A wireless microphone can be given to someone who will be with the person who needs the help with their hearing, and the person can talk into the microphone during conversation. The voice of the person is transmitted wirelessly to the hearing aids in a clear, audible way, making hearing assistance feasible and practical.

This kind of hearing assistance eliminates the common problems that are seen with more traditional hearing aids, such as background noise and the problem of voices becoming distorted as they get farther away from the listener. The voice is captured just a few inches from the speakers mouth with wireless assistance, which is the optimum way to capture good voice quality. When it comes to new hearing technology, FM hearing assistance tests have shown that listeners have the best understanding of speech in noisy situations when compared with other hearing assistance methods.

This system is being used more and more in the treatment of hearing loss in children, as well as in adults. Many auditoriums, theaters, churches, and lecture halls have become equipped with hearing assistance systems that transmit the sound that is coming directly from the stage. People in the audience can rent or borrow a receiver and hear what is going on without the distractions of background noise getting in the way.

Using an the FM system will reduce listening fatigue and ease the need for extreme concentration for the listener. FM provides improved listening clarity for people with hearing loss who experience difficulty and fatigue, when trying to understand speech, because of distance, reverberation, and distracting background noise. The system means improved hearing at a distance from the speaker, because even if the listener is far away, the speakers voice is right in his ear. Also, using this device will improve voice understanding and clarity for the listener.

Some of the specific ways that an FM can help are that the systems reduce background noise for the listener, which often can be distracting and increase the difficulty of hearing what is being spoken. It also reduces reverberation and distortion, because the voice is picked up very close to the speakers mouth, not allowing enough distance for distortion to occur.
